Após criar um utilizador de base de dados, poderá precisar de ajustar o seu acesso — adicionar novas bases de dados, alterar níveis de privilégio ou revogar o acesso totalmente. O Painel Nobregas MySQL disponibiliza um modal dedicado de Manage para gestão completa de privilégios em qualquer utilizador existente.
Abrir o Modal Manage
- Inicie sessão em mysql.nobregas.org.
- Vá a Database Users na barra de navegação superior.
- Encontre o utilizador que pretende gerir.
- Clique no botão Manage na linha correspondente.
O modal Manage Privileges abre, mostrando todos os grants atuais e opções para os modificar.
Compreender o Layout do Modal Manage
O modal tem duas secções principais:
Current Grants
Uma lista de cada base de dados a que o utilizador tem atualmente acesso, incluindo:
- Nome da base de dados — A base de dados associada ao grant.
- Privilégios — "ALL PRIVILEGES" ou uma lista de privilégios individuais.
- Botão Edit — Modificar os privilégios desse grant específico.
- Botão Revoke — Remover o acesso do utilizador a essa base de dados por completo.
Add Database Access
Um formulário na parte inferior para conceder ao utilizador acesso a uma base de dados adicional com um conjunto específico de privilégios.
Tarefas Comuns de Gestão
Ver Privilégios Atuais
Basta abrir o modal Manage. Todas as bases de dados e os seus privilégios associados são mostrados imediatamente — sem cliques adicionais.
Adicionar um Novo Grant de Base de Dados
- Na secção Add Database Access, selecione uma base de dados do dropdown.
- Configure os privilégios desejados (ALL PRIVILEGES ou específicos).
- Clique em Add Grant.
- O novo grant aparece na secção Current Grants acima.
Editar Privilégios Existentes
- Clique em Edit no grant que pretende modificar.
- Os checkboxes de privilégios aparecem inline, pré-preenchidos com os privilégios atuais.
- Marque ou desmarque privilégios conforme necessário.
- Clique em Save Changes.
Revogar Acesso a Base de Dados
- Clique em Revoke no grant que pretende remover.
- Confirme a revogação quando solicitado.
- O grant é removido e o utilizador deixa de poder aceder a essa base de dados.
Alterações de Privilégios Entram em Vigor Imediatamente
Quando guarda alterações de privilégios ou adiciona/revoga grants, o MySQL aplica-os imediatamente. O utilizador não precisa de voltar a ligar — o novo conjunto de privilégios é imposto na consulta seguinte.
Dicas para Gestão Eficaz de Privilégios
- Audite regularmente — Reveja os privilégios dos utilizadores periodicamente para garantir que ainda correspondem às necessidades atuais.
- Comece restritivo — Conceda privilégios mínimos primeiro, depois expanda conforme necessário.
- Use o modal Manage — É mais rápido e seguro do que executar instruções GRANT/REVOKE SQL em bruto.
- Verifique as cores dos badges — Verde "ALL" significa acesso total, badges azuis mostram privilégios limitados.